Above are works made by the artist to show his developing fascination with language. Conversation, interaction and dialogue are born out across these paintings and drawings. Particular importance is placed upon the meeting of paint in multiple areas of shape, colour and mark. The artist's use of line changed considerably during these works, from a singularly descriptive deployment to a more active, multifaceted content.
A stream of drawings made in his final year at The Glasgow School of Art. Whilst preparing for the 2010 Degree Show the artist built descriptive content in pencil and oil upon sheets of paper prepared with turpentine.
